David is best known for his roles in British soap operas, starting as Pat Hancock in Brookside. He gained further recognition as Pete Callan in Family Affairs from 1997 to 2006. After a brief stint in Emmerdale in 2013, he took on the role of Mac Nightingale in Hollyoaks from 2015 to 2019. His performances earned him three British Soap Award nominations.
In addition to his TV work, David has appeared in popular shows such as Holby City, The Bill, Doctors, and Birds of a Feather.
David is also a successful stage performer, having starred in musicals like Joseph & the Amazing Technicolor Dreamcoat (for which he received a Platinum Disc for the original cast album), The Rocky Horror Show, Tommy, Aladdin, and Grease.
He has ventured into writing and production as well, creating the award-winning sci-fi pilot Cockney & Scouse, where he played the role of Jack Daniels.
Recently, David completed filming The Miner’s Son, a British feature film set in 1984, where he plays the lead role of Will, a militant Kent miner.
